How to fill out NASA Software Capitalization Cost Report

01
Gather all relevant software project documentation and financial records.
02
Identify and categorize direct costs, indirect costs, and labor costs associated with software development.
03
Fill in the report section for direct software expenses, including hardware, software tools, and resources used.
04
Document labor hours spent on software development and associated personnel costs.
05
Include maintenance and upgrade costs if applicable.
06
Ensure all costs align with NASA's guidelines for capitalization.
07
Review the report for accuracy and completeness before submission.

The NASA Software Capitalization Cost Report is a document required by NASA to capture and report the costs associated with the development of software that is intended to be capitalized as an asset.
Organizations and contractors that develop software for NASA projects and seek to capitalize software development costs are required to file the NASA Software Capitalization Cost Report.
To fill out the NASA Software Capitalization Cost Report, one must gather all relevant cost data pertaining to software development, categorize the costs as allowable or unallowable, and enter the information into the provided reporting template accurately.
The purpose of the NASA Software Capitalization Cost Report is to ensure transparency and compliance with federal regulations regarding the capitalization of software costs, allowing for accurate financial reporting and auditing.
The report must include detailed information such as the nature of the software, costs incurred during development, including labor costs, materials, services, and any other direct costs associated with the software being capitalized.
